About This Item

New York: McGraw-Hill, 1961. First Edition. Fine in a lightly worn dust jacket. Inscribed by the author, “For Jane Goldeen, With thanks and wet best wishes. Nathaniel Benchley, Nantucket, Mass. 22 VII 67.” Basis for the Cold War comedy, The Russians Are Coming, The Russians Are Coming.

About Peter L. Stern & Company, Inc.

With more than 35 years experience in the rare book trade, Peter L. Stern and Co., Inc. has established itself as a highly regarded firm of antiquarian booksellers.

Specializing in 19th and 20th century literature, signed and inscribed books, and manuscripts we maintain a high quality inventory. Our shop is located in the heart of Newton Centre where we are open by chance or appointment

In the long-standing tradition of the rare book trade we continue to mail regular catalogues to our customers. We are easily accessible via the MBTA Green Line's D Branch. We travel widely and attend both international and local book fairs.
